The purpose of this research work was to study cyberbullying in the students of the Unified General High School “Unidad Educativa Cristiana Nazareno." The research variable was analyzed; cyberbullying, a problem linked to harassment through the internet and social networks that have affected whole society, especially adolescents within their educational context, with the respective theoretical and conceptual foundation, with its field analysis. The research had a quantitative approach; the design was non-experimental; the research type was descriptive and correlational, for the transversal time and purpose, it was basic. While for the place it was of the field, the population was made up of a total sample of 34 men and 42 women; students of the General Unified high school. “Cyberbullying Questionnaire” was used questionnaire, it demonstrated that within the institution cyberbullying is practiced with modalities such as electronic insults, cyber persecution, disclosure, enticement, harassment, and impersonation. These results affirm that 2 out of 10 students of the "Unidad Educativa Cristiana Nazareno" suffer from virtual school bullying or cyberbullying occasionally and/or permanently. |
